Unlocking Potential with Wooden Blocks: A Montessori Essential

Wooden blocks present a captivating and versatile tool within the Montessori classroom. These unassuming blocks offer children an unparalleled opportunity to explore their creativity, develop fine motor skills, and build spatial reasoning. Through independent play with blocks, young minds create towers, houses, website or imaginative worlds, fostering a love for learning through hands-on exploration.

A key aspect of the Montessori approach centers around allowing children to learn at their own pace and discover new concepts through tangible experiences. Wooden blocks exceptionally embody this philosophy, presenting a platform for self-discovery and directed play.

As children manipulate with the blocks, they develop a deep understanding of concepts such as size, shape, equilibrium, and weight. This hands-on engagement builds a strong foundation for future academic success.

Beyond their educational value, wooden blocks also promote social interaction and collaboration. Children may work together to build elaborate structures, sharing ideas and resolving challenges.

In conclusion, wooden blocks serve as a valuable Montessori essential, igniting children's potential through play-based learning. They inspire creativity, enhance motor skills, and promote a love for exploration and discovery.

The Timeless Appeal of Wooden Blocks in Montessori Education

Wooden blocks continue to hold a fundamental element within the Montessori classroom. These simple, yet versatile learning tools offer children an unparalleled chance for exploration and discovery. Through manipulating blocks, young minds hone essential skills such as spatial reasoning, problem-solving, and fine motor coordination. The tactile nature of wood offers a deeply engaging sensory experience, further enriching the learning process.

Moreover, wooden blocks inspire boundless creativity. Children can construct towers, houses, or imaginative creations, bounded by their own visions. This open-ended play facilitates self-expression and the development of critical thinking skills as children try different configurations and designs.

  • Wooden blocks are long-lasting, surviving years of enthusiastic play.
  • They are also sustainable, made from renewable resources.

The timeless appeal of wooden blocks in Montessori education lies in their ability to nurture holistic development, combining hands-on learning with imaginative play. They serve as a gateway to exploration, creativity, and lifelong love of learning.
